I picked Keep it 100 which is a lovely darker mat pink color, perfect for autumn. There were no testers available and the light in the store gets a bit tricky sometimes, but this one looked the most like something I like to wear. It looks a bit scary in the pan, but it is very nice and flattering in person.

This blush is super pigmented, so you need to be careful with the application. I find it to be a very long-wearing and overall amazing product for the price. It comes in a classic-like compact plastic case with a mirror inside, which is great.




Another thing I picked up that day was 213 Foundation blender brush from Real Techniques. This was on my wish list for a longer time and I was so happy when I saw it in person. I really enjoy using it, it is practical to hold and works nicely. I mostly use it for blending my bronzer or blush. I’ve never used it for foundation and I doubt I ever will. Its bristles are dense but super soft and it is easy to clean. Cute little chubby helper.
